Features The sealing solution for reduction of methane-/ process gas emissions • Gas-lubricated • Bi-directional • Ready-to-fit cartridge unit • Available for following seal arrangements: single and tandem • Co-axial primary seal • Separation seals as CobaSeal, carbon rings or labyrinths optional Advantages • No methane-/ process gas emissions • Supplied with clean nitrogen (no dew point and dirt problems) • Robust • Offers higher safety than a double seal • Upgrade-possibility of existing single, double and tandem seals • No modification of the compressor necessary • Efficient alternative to hermetically sealed systems • For compressors with gas- and steam turbines, as well as with electric drive Operating range Shaft diameter: d = 25 ... 350 mm (0.99"... 13.78") Pressure: p = from vacuum up to 160 bar (2,321 PSI) Design temperature: t = -46 °C ... +230 °C (-51 °F ... +446 °F) Sliding velocitiy: vg = up to 140 m/s (459 ft/s) Project specific special designs possible Materials Stationary seal face: Silicon carbide with DLC-coating, DiamondFace-coating optional Rotating seal face (Seat): Silicon carbide with DLC-coating, DiamondFace-coating optional Secondary seals: FKM or other elastomers, depending on product gas composition Metal parts: 1.4006 or other stainless steels Other materials on request. Dimensions on request Standards and approvals • NACE • API 692 Notes Notes/Info Methane Emissions* Methane is the second largest contributor to climate change after CO2. Methane is emitted in smaller quantities than CO2, but it's warming potential is 80 times higher. Behind agriculture, the energy industry is the largest emitter of methane emissions. A convincing argument for action According to the International Energy Agency around 40-50% of current methane emissions from the oil & gas industry could be avoided at negative or at no net cost. This means that many projects to avoid methane emissions even have a positive business case and pay back in a relatively short time because the gas can be sold instead. If all these possible projects would be realized the impact on climate change would be immensely positive. Optionally available High pressure nitrogen generator On-site generation of nitrogen Ensures continuous, uninterrupted nitrogen supply Solves the logistics problem, especially for sites in remote, hard-to-reach areas. No more hassle transporting the nitrogen. Nitrogen generation is based on pressure swing adsorption. Storage at 330 bar - for intermittent generation/compression and back-up supply - then reduction to the required pressure.
